About this activity

Like the Mangrove Kayak tour, the tour consists of a circuit of approximately 5 kilometres with different landscapes, from rivers, canals, estuary, mangrove and tropical forest. Where you can also appreciate a large number of wild animals in their natural habitat. A tour for those who decide not to paddle, learn and relax with nature.

Itinerary

  1. 1
    Isla Damas

    Mangrove forests are vital for a healthy marine ecology, are shelter and food source for marine invertebrates, birds, reptiles and mammals. Contribute as a barrier against floods, prevent coastal erosion, among other reasons to promote its conservation. A tour for those who decide not to paddle, learn and relax with nature. We offer a personalized tour on the most comfortable boat with less environmental impact. The perfect experience for travelers of any age, from children to the elderly, can enjoy this journey through the mangroves of the Pacific Coast of Costa Rica.
